Chardonnay grown on the Premier Cru slopes of Fourchaume, one of Chablis's warmer, riper terraces, sits behind this bottling. The Héritage cuvée from Domaine d'Henri is a 2022 from a vintage that leaned generous, and it shows that warmth: this is Chablis in a rounder, fruit-forward register rather than the taut, mineral idiom the region is often prized for. It comes sealed under a Diam closure.
Expect a pronounced peachy nose that tips toward the tropical, more sun-ripened than steely. The palate follows suit, ripe and softly fruited, with acidity that sits on the lower side and a body that reads as plush rather than tense. The finish is gentle and fades fairly quickly, so this is a wine to pour young and drink for its easy, open fruit rather than its cut.
